CHAPTER 146
(Senate Bill 881)

AN ACT concerning

State's Right of Recovery - Grant Programs - Exemption for Lease of

Federal Land

FOR the purpose of exempting real property leased from the federal government from
the State's right to recover, under certain circumstances, certain funds
disbursed to certain community mental health, addiction, and developmental
disabilities facilities grant programs; exempting real property leased from the
federal government from the State's right, under certain circumstances, to
create a lien against real property for certain community mental health,
addiction, and developmental disabilities facilities grant programs; making
conforming changes; and generally relating to exempting property leased from
the federal government from the State's right to recover funds disbursed to
grant programs or to create a lien against the property.

BY repealing and reenacting, with amendments,
Article - Health - General
Section 24-606
